Job Description

This individual will be responsible for the efficient operation of the parts warehouse to include responsibility for receiving stocking issuing and control of materials and providing support to production as needed in a timely manner.  This position will provide operational and logistical support and control inventory assets (a total value over $30.0 million) by establishing and enforcing existing policies and procedures.

Job Duties

  • This position will manage and train personnel in all aspects of the inventory control and parts warehouse operation. 
  • Coordinate workflow to ensure an efficient and productive operation that meets the requirements of order fulfilment both internally & externally across all shifts (day, evening, & Saturday).
  • Must ensure timely fulfilment of Parts requests. Supplies and Tools & Jigs requests and Parts Sales Orders. 
  • Must ensure timely fulfilment of Parts orders to 4 Service Centre's of the Americas Region (Bartlett, Canada, Mexico, Brazil and Latin America).
  • Coordinate and expediate backorders processing. 
  • Ensure timely fulfillment of kanban parts locations throughout the shopfloor during all shifts. 
  • Direct and prioritize parts warehouse activities to achieve department MBO and daily targets. 
  • Manager and execute cycle count program. Investigate, reconcile, and improve areas of weakness that are identified to meet inventory accuracy goals. 
  • Perform Oracle inventory transactions, Parts Consumption Program, and other applicable repair systems. 
  • Work closely with cross functional teams: Parts Inventory Planners, Production, Facilities, SCM, Engineering and Quality Assurance. 
  • Develop effective operational and logistical policies and procedures for the parts warehouse department. 
  • Continuously re-evaluate the parts storage department layout &equipment for efficiency improvements. Provide support for identifying & implementing such improvements.
  • Continuously evaluate and monitor all warehousing equipment for safety and ergonomic related concerns.
  • Monitor and enforce adherence to PPE requirements. 
  • Provide reports as necessary detailing department performance.
  • Perform other related duties as assigned.
